Vérifier si un élément existe dans un fichier CSV
Fermé
altebelixe
-
24 juin 2022 à 17:22
Whismeril Messages postés 19147 Date d'inscription mardi 11 mars 2003 Statut Contributeur Dernière intervention 5 octobre 2024 - 24 juin 2022 à 23:18
Whismeril Messages postés 19147 Date d'inscription mardi 11 mars 2003 Statut Contributeur Dernière intervention 5 octobre 2024 - 24 juin 2022 à 23:18
A voir également:
- Nous ne pouvons pas vérifier l'identité du créateur de ce fichier
- Carte d'identité - Guide
- Fichier rar - Guide
- Fichier host - Guide
- Verifier un lien - Guide
- Fichier iso - Guide
7 réponses
Whismeril
Messages postés
19147
Date d'inscription
mardi 11 mars 2003
Statut
Contributeur
Dernière intervention
5 octobre 2024
919
24 juin 2022 à 17:38
24 juin 2022 à 17:38
Whismeril
Messages postés
19147
Date d'inscription
mardi 11 mars 2003
Statut
Contributeur
Dernière intervention
5 octobre 2024
919
24 juin 2022 à 17:51
24 juin 2022 à 17:51
Certes mais dans l'article il est écrit
C'est valable même s'il ne s'agit pas d'un exercice
Présentez le travail déjà tenté ou expliquez les réflexions menées, cela donnera aux personnes qui essayerons de vous aider une base pour vous corriger ou vous réorienter. Mais aussi cela évitera d'obtenir une réponse utilisant des outils ou des concepts que vous n'auriez pas encore appris et donc que cette réponse ne soit pas utile, voire apporte encore plus de confusion.
C'est valable même s'il ne s'agit pas d'un exercice
Code 1 :
import numpy as np
import pandas as pd
import csv
login = 'Alice'
f1 = open('people.csv')
liste1 = list(csv.reader((f1),delimiter='\t',lineterminator='\n'))
f1.close
if login in liste1:
print("True")
Par exemple dans ce cas il devrait m'afficher true parce que Alice est dans le fichier csv mais ça marche pas
import numpy as np
import pandas as pd
import csv
login = 'Alice'
f1 = open('people.csv')
liste1 = list(csv.reader((f1),delimiter='\t',lineterminator='\n'))
f1.close
if login in liste1:
print("True")
Par exemple dans ce cas il devrait m'afficher true parce que Alice est dans le fichier csv mais ça marche pas
Whismeril
Messages postés
19147
Date d'inscription
mardi 11 mars 2003
Statut
Contributeur
Dernière intervention
5 octobre 2024
919
24 juin 2022 à 18:07
24 juin 2022 à 18:07
Dans l'article, il y a aussi un lien vers ce tuto https://codes-sources.commentcamarche.net/faq/11288-les-balises-de-code
Pour ton problème as tu fait un print de liste pour voir ?
Pour ton problème as tu fait un print de liste pour voir ?
altebelixe
Messages postés
5
Date d'inscription
mercredi 29 avril 2020
Statut
Membre
Dernière intervention
24 juin 2022
24 juin 2022 à 18:11
24 juin 2022 à 18:11
Vous n’avez pas trouvé la réponse que vous recherchez ?
Posez votre question
Whismeril
Messages postés
19147
Date d'inscription
mardi 11 mars 2003
Statut
Contributeur
Dernière intervention
5 octobre 2024
919
24 juin 2022 à 18:27
24 juin 2022 à 18:27
Regarde ta capture (ou ta console), as tu une liste de string?
altebelixe
Messages postés
5
Date d'inscription
mercredi 29 avril 2020
Statut
Membre
Dernière intervention
24 juin 2022
24 juin 2022 à 18:52
24 juin 2022 à 18:52
La liste de string elle est crée grâce au fichier csv
Whismeril
Messages postés
19147
Date d'inscription
mardi 11 mars 2003
Statut
Contributeur
Dernière intervention
5 octobre 2024
919
24 juin 2022 à 19:03
24 juin 2022 à 19:03
Non ce que tu as c'est une liste de listes de string.
Donc dans liste1 , y'a pas Alice, mais y'a des listes dont une dans laquelle il y'a Alice
Donc dans liste1 , y'a pas Alice, mais y'a des listes dont une dans laquelle il y'a Alice
altebelixe
Messages postés
5
Date d'inscription
mercredi 29 avril 2020
Statut
Membre
Dernière intervention
24 juin 2022
24 juin 2022 à 19:59
24 juin 2022 à 19:59
ah d'accord ceci explique cela et du coup il faudrait faire quoi pour lire dans la list de string ou pour intégrer directement dans la première liste please ?
Whismeril
Messages postés
19147
Date d'inscription
mardi 11 mars 2003
Statut
Contributeur
Dernière intervention
5 octobre 2024
919
24 juin 2022 à 23:18
24 juin 2022 à 23:18
Tu peux faire un for qui énumère chaque liste de string et tester si l'une d'entre elle contient Alice.
24 juin 2022 à 17:42
de 1 j'ai poster aucun sujet d'exo
de 2 ça fait 24h que je bloque dessus hier je me suis coucher a 5h j'avais pas avancer du tout donc permet de demander de l'aide.